About Family Law in Fairbanks, United States:
Family law in Fairbanks, United States covers legal issues related to family relationships, such as divorce, child custody, spousal support, adoption, and domestic violence. These legal matters can be emotional and complex, requiring the expertise of a family law attorney.
Why You May Need a Lawyer:
You may need a family law attorney in Fairbanks if you are going through a divorce, need help resolving child custody or support issues, are considering adoption, or have experienced domestic violence. A lawyer can provide legal guidance, negotiate on your behalf, and represent you in court if necessary.
Local Laws Overview:
Family law in Fairbanks is governed by Alaska state laws, which may differ from laws in other states. Key aspects of local laws include the division of marital property, custody determinations based on the best interests of the child, and spousal support guidelines. It is important to consult with a family law attorney who is familiar with Alaska laws.
Frequently Asked Questions:
1. Can I file for divorce without a lawyer?
While you can technically file for divorce without a lawyer, it is recommended to seek legal advice to ensure your rights are protected and the process goes smoothly.
2. How is child custody determined in Fairbanks?
Child custody in Fairbanks is determined based on the best interests of the child, taking into consideration factors such as the child's relationship with each parent, their living arrangements, and their physical and emotional well-being.
3. What is the process for adopting a child in Fairbanks?
The process for adopting a child in Fairbanks involves completing a home study, attending adoption training, and obtaining legal approval from the court. A family law attorney can help navigate the adoption process.
4. How is spousal support calculated in Fairbanks?
Spousal support, or alimony, in Fairbanks is calculated based on factors such as the length of the marriage, each spouse's income and earning capacity, and the standard of living during the marriage.
5. How can a family law attorney help in cases of domestic violence?
A family law attorney can help victims of domestic violence obtain protective orders, file for divorce or separation, and ensure their safety and well-being are protected through the legal system.
